Is 24-70 A wide-angle lens?
The focal length of a 24-70mm lens stretches from wide-angle to short telephoto – but the bulk of its range sits in the standard focal length spot, which corresponds closely to the human eye.
What is a 70 300 mm lens good for?
A 70-300 mm lens is a medium telephoto lens often employed for taking photos of wildlife, sporting events, and astronomical subjects such as the moon, planets, and stars. It is also recommended for travel photography, street photography, and other candid occasions.

Is a 70 300mm lens good for wildlife photography?
It’s a great lens for wildlife, especially on DX (crop sensor) Nikon bodies where it yields an equivalent focal length of 105-450mm. It is light and relatively small, which is helpful if you are panning with flying birds, or otherwise needing to hold it up for long stretches.
What kind of lens is the Canon 18 135?
An all-around lens ideal for creative photography and movies, Canon’s EF-S 18-135mm f/3.5-5.6 IS USM adds cutting-edge technology to an extremely flexible zoom range. Delivering remarkable performance for everyday capture, it’s equipped with Canon’s new NANO USM technology, featuring high-speed and near-silent AF.

How good is the image stabilizer on the Canon EF-S 18–135mm?
Thanks to a newly enhanced Image Stabilizer system that features a more rigid mechanical structure and the incorporation of faster algorithms, the EF-S 18–135mm f/3.5–5.6 IS USM ’s Image Stabilizer effect has been improved from 3.5 stops to 4* stops for better performance in even more challenging situations.
What is an 18-70mm lens used for?
A Nikon DX format exclusive lens covering the most frequently used focal range of 18-70mm (35mm equivalent: 27-105mm/ digital 28-105mm) Adoption of an SWM (Silent Wave Motor) enables swift, silent AF (Auto Focus) performance. A handy focus mode switch enables simple selection between AF (Auto Focus) and MF (Manual Focus) shooting.
